Too many fish = ammonia toxicity. Too few = plants starve. Here’s the real deal:
| System Size (Litres) | Recommended Fish Weight (kg) | Plant Space (m²) |
|---|---|---|
| 100 | 1-2 | 0.5 |
| 300 | 3-5 | 1.5 |
| 500 | 5-8 | 2.5 |
| 1000 | 10-15 | 5 |

Ammonia → Nitrite → Nitrate. If this chain breaks, your system dies. Here’s how it works:
| Stage | Process | Key Players |
|---|---|---|
| 1 | Ammonia from fish waste | Detritus |
| 2 | Ammonia → Nitrite | Nitrosomonas bacteria |
| 3 | Nitrite → Nitrate | Nitrobacter bacteria |
| 4 | Nitrate used by plants | Roots |
